Output 434780adcae10f2ee0cc4ebb6307c4be96604788abcaab8e04660f196b853f2c:0

value
25509753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a502e8692d70a1d17a59c5bd5d683b17fad14413 OP_EQUAL
address
3GjWuEhmHxNisimEd8XyYkkMSGVneH634P
transaction
434780adcae10f2ee0cc4ebb6307c4be96604788abcaab8e04660f196b853f2c
spent
true